arm: find Thumb entry points from a vector table (Shift+T)
An ARM function pointer carries the mode in bit 0: odd means Thumb. A Cortex-M vector table is therefore a list of Thumb entry points, and IDA won't follow them on a headerless image because nothing tells it those words are pointers at all. Shift+T scans forward from the cursor and marks them. 0 functions -> 3 Thumb entries found, 3 disassembled A word only counts when it is odd, lands in a loaded segment, and its target is executable and not already data. The even words in a vector table — the initial stack pointer — fail the first test, which is the point: marking a data word as code corrupts the listing, so a false positive costs more than a miss. The fixture includes an even in-range word and an odd OUT-of-range word to keep that honest. Status precedence, fixed properly this time. An action's result kept being overwritten by the reload it triggered — cursor moved, filter re-applied, functions re-counted. I patched that at FIVE separate call sites before admitting it's one problem. _status(text, priority=True) now marks a result: it holds the bar for 8s or until the next keypress, and routine chatter can't outrank it.
